question 10 (1 point)
a train approaches a rail yard with a velocity of 20 m/s w. after 35 s, the train has a velocity of 7.0 m/s w. what is the average acceleration of the train?
(a) 0.37m/s² w (b) 0.37 m/s² e
(c) 0.26 m/s² w (d) 0.26 m/s² e

Explanation:

Step1: Define sign convention

Let [W] be positive, so [E] is negative.
Initial velocity $v_i = 20$ m/s, final velocity $v_f = 7.0$ m/s, time $t = 35$ s.

Step2: Use acceleration formula

Average acceleration $a = \frac{v_f - v_i}{t}$

Step3: Substitute values

$a = \frac{7.0 - 20}{35} = \frac{-13}{35} \approx -0.37$ m/s²
The negative sign means direction is [E].

Answer:

(b) 0.37 m/s² [E]
